Mullan Ave Coeur d'Alene, ID 83814 Phone: 208.769.2300 8:00am - 5:00pm Monday - Friday The city of Coeur d’Alene was incorporated in 1887 and continued to flourish. Early visitors found Coeur d’Alene Lake to be one of the most beautiful lakes in the country. Coeur d’Alene Lake is the second largest lake in northern Idaho, caught in a beautiful mountain setting created when great lobes of the continental ice cap receded during the last Ice Age. Mullan Ave Coeur d'Alene, ID 83814 Phone: 208.769.2300 8:00am - 5:00pm Monday - FridayMechanical contractors are required to have a current State of Idaho HVAC license. Mechanical, Plumbers, and Electricians must all have a current State of Idaho license in order to obtain a permit. Contact the Division of Building Safety at (208) 334-3950. City of Coeur d'Alene governmentThe city is located about 30 mi (48 km) east of the larger city of Spokane, Washington. Coeur d’Alene is the most populated city in the Idaho Panhandle. The city is situated on the north shore of Lake Coeur d’Alene, 25-mile (40 km) in length. The City of Coeur d’Alene is also called the “Lake City,” with the initials, “CDA.” City of Coeur d'Alene 710 E. Mullan Ave Coeur d'Alene, ID 83814 Phone: 208.769.2300 8:00am - 5:00pm Monday - FridayThe City of Coeur d'Alene’s City Council passed rules and regulations related to short-term stays in residential structures, sometimes referred to as Vacation Rentals (VR) on December 5 th, 2017. Short-Term (Vacation) Rental Permit Fees: 1st year: $285. Renewals: $180. Although Coeur d’Alene’s urban forestry ordinance primarily addresses public trees, much of the information available on this web page is useful throughout the community. Public tree removal without a permit is a violation of the city ordinance and can result in a misdemeanor penalty in addition to a fine in the amount of the appraised tree ...
